Before diving into any token, running a quick security check on the contract details is essential. Take a moment to review the token information—examine the contract address, check for any red flags in the code structure, and verify the project's legitimacy through available data. This simple due diligence step can save you from potential rug pulls or poorly audited projects. Smart security practices start with asking the right questions about what you're investing in.
